Ingredients
The following ingredients have 10 Servings
- 4 large ripe bananas, mashed well with a fork
- 4 eggs, at room temperature
- 1/2 cup peanut butter, or almond butter
- 1 Tbsp vanilla extract
- 1/4 cup coconut oil, melted
- 1/2 cup coconut flour
- 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1 tsp baking soda
- 1 tsp baking powder
- 1/2 Tbsp ground cinnamon
- 1/4 tsp sea salt
- 4 oz. high quality dark chocolate chips
Instruction
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ees f. and lightly wipe a 9x5" loaf pan with coconut oil.
- In a large bowl, combine the mashed bananas, eggs, melted coconut oil, vanilla extract and nut butter until well combined.
- In a separate medium bowl, whisk the coconut flour, cocoa powder, ground cinnamon, baking soda, baking powder, and sea salt together.
- Add dry ingredients to the wet ingredients and mix until just combined.
- Fold in the chocolate chips.
-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and spread it evenly. Sprinkle a handful of chips over the top.
- Bake for 50-60 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
- Remove from oven and allow to cool on a wire rack.
